Sit-in Strike Launched against Moves to Institute Evil Law
Pyongyang, December 11 (KCNA) -- Members of the Solidarity for Progress of south Korea, the south Korean Confederation of Trade Unions and the Democratic Labor Party launched an emergency sit-in strike on the situation to "prevent Lee Myung Bak from enacting an evil law aimed at deteriorating the people's living and democracy" outside the "National Assembly" building in Seoul on December 8.

Speakers at a press conference held earlier said that the south Korean society is now finding itself in an evermore serious and crucial emergency situation due to the Lee "government's" moves to enact an evil law, adding that they would carry on the sit-in strike in protest against the present regime which has brought the people's living to destitution and trampled down upon the democratic rights.

They declared that they would curb and foil the moves to institute an unpopular evil law by enlisting the efforts of the people of broad strata critical of the Lee "government".

Noting that the "government's" brutal suppression is nothing but reckless acts of those in the grip of a crisis as it only precipitates its self-destruction, they called on all forces that share a will to solidarize with each other and wage an uncompromising stubborn struggle against it.
